Recently, news that a first-year high school girl achieved a one-handed grip strength exceeding 93 kilograms has drawn widespread attention. According to media reports, the student from a local high school recorded an astonishing grip strength of 93.2 kg during a physical fitness test—far surpassing the average for her age group (typically 25–35 kg) and even exceeding that of many adult men. This remarkable feat not only broke her school’s record but also sparked public discussion about youth physical development and strength training.Experts note that grip strength is a key indicator of upper-body power and overall health. The student’s exceptional performance may be attributed to consistent physical exercise, a healthy diet, and possibly genetic factors. Importantly, scientific strength training does not hinder adolescent growth; on the contrary, it can enhance bone density, improve cardiovascular fitness, and boost self-confidence.However, experts also caution that teenagers should engage in strength training under professional supervision, progressing gradually to avoid injuries caused by excessive or improper loading. This incident not only highlights the physical potential of today’s youth but also calls for greater emphasis on diverse and scientifically grounded physical education in schools and society.
